When hunting leaked file descriptors in Quillbrook's ingest daemon, start by enabling the fd-tracker sidecar. It samples /proc every thirty seconds and writes counts to the Lanternwell dashboard. Most leaks trace back to the retry loop in the Soffit archive client, which opens sockets without closing them on timeout. To reproduce locally, copy tracker.env from the onboarding bundle and run the daemon under watch mode. The tracker authenticates to Lanternwell with a token, so append this line:

vault entry, fadup-tagag: RELAY_SECRET8=2fd92179

# Flaglight Rollouts — Approvals

Quick version for on-call: any rollout touching more than 5% of traffic needs an approval in Flaglight before the ramp continues. Kill switches don't need approval — just flip them and note it in the incident channel. Scheduled ramps pause automatically if error budget burns hot. If you're stuck at 2 a.m. with a pending approval, there's one person authorized to override, and that's the approver below.

account owner for tagep-bafof: Norael Gilax Juleth

## Signing the CSV Import Wizard builds

Hey support folks — every release of the Quillbarn CSV Import Wizard ships signed, so if a customer claims a tampered installer, check the artifact signature first. Builds come from the Larkspur pipeline, and the wizard refuses unsigned column-mapping plugins too. When verifying manually, compare against the current release key. You'll need the public signing key shown below.

release key, kajeg-yawif: bky6_axksxH

Subject: Handover — webhook retry semantics

Hi Dario,

Taking over Fennelworks on-call from me tonight. One open item: the Cadence dispatcher retries webhook deliveries with exponential backoff but doesn't dedupe on the receiver side, so partners may see duplicates after a 5xx. The fix is in review; please check the idempotency-key change carefully. Questions on the retry table go to the address below.

escalation mailbox, kaweg-kahif: druwyn.sordor@nelvroworks.corp